Glass Beach
Comb the beach for sea glass gems and artificial rubies in this former trash site that has become a bay of colors.

Mendocino Coast Botanical Gardens
Take a tour of this enormous floral haven and follow the trail to the coast for excellent views of the Pacific Ocean.
